1. Jason Behrendorff 

Jason Behrendorff has one of the leading left-arm fast bowlers in Australian Cricket. He has been a proven performer in the shortest format of the game and the 32-year-old also displayed his class in the Big Bash League 2021-22. He played 13 matches for Perth Scorchers and took 16 wickets at an economy of 7.32.

Behrendorff is renowned for his swing and can make the ball talk in the starting phases of the innings. RCB drafted him into the side for the 2022 season of the Indian Premier League. However, the Australian pacer was unavailable for the few early games of the tournament due to national commitments and upon his arrival was not able to break into the star-studded playing XI.

Given RCB’s team composition, the left-arm pacer could only have been slotted in place of his fellow compatriot Josh Hazlewood. But Hazlewood had an outstanding campaign for the Faf du Plessis & Co. and took 20 wickets in 12 games. This kept Behrendorff out of the side. With the Bangalore team already having a left-arm option of David Wiley who is also a capable batter, Jason’s exit can be on the cards.
